MODEL LDC-296
PRICE $4369.00
CURRENT & VOLTAGE SUPPLY TO LASER
  • Laser Supply Current Range (CW): 0.00 - 70.00 Amps
  • Laser Supply Voltage Range: 5 Volts
  • Laser Current Noise & Ripple (rms): < 1% full scale
  • Laser Current Setpoint Resolution: 18mA
  • Laser Current Setpoint Accuracy: +/- 0.5%
  • Includes Back Facet Monitor Photodiode bias and Measurement
INTEGRATED LASER DIODE PROTECTION
  • Soft-Start Current Ramp Factory Default Set to 300 Milliseconds; User Adjustable
  • User-Programmable Current Limit
  • Temperature Limits (Upper and Lower)
  • Open Circuit Detection; Short Circuit when Laser Diode Current Turned OFF
  • ESD and Power Surge Clamp, AC Line Filter
  • Reverse Voltage Transient Clamp
  • Rear Panel Keylock Switch and Safety Interlock
  • Front Panel e-Stop Button Emergency Shut-Down
LASER TEC TEMPERATURE CONTROLLER
  • Internal TEC Output Power: 336 Watts (7 Amps, 48 Volts)
  • TEC Output Current Range (bipolar): ± 7.00 Amps
  • TEC Output Voltage Range (bipolar) : ± 48.00 Volts
  • Temperature Sensor Inputs: 10 kΩ Thermistor, NTC, PT100, PT1000
  • TEC Control Loop Algorithm: Full P.I.D.
  • P.I.D. Variables: User Adjustable to Optimize Temp. Settling Speed
  • TEC Setpoint Resolution: 0.01°C
  • Temperature Range: -25°C to 150°C
  • Factory Set Default Lower Temperature Limit: 5°C
  • Factory Set Default Upper Temperature Limit: 35°C
MODULATION & QCW PULSING MODE
  • Integrated Function Generator
  • QCW Trigger: Internal or External
  • Rise / Fall Time: < 25μs,10%-90%
  • Pulse Modes: Continuous, Single Pulses, Bursts
  • Modulation Input: BNC, Digital (TTL) or Analog, 10kΩ Impedance
  • ---------------------------------------------------------------------------------------------
  • MODULATION Input Voltage Range: 0 ~ 4 Volts (4V = Max Current)
  • Analog Modulation Bandwidth: 1 Hz – 20 kHz
Auxiliary Functions
  • Temperature Sensor Input: 10kΩ NTC Thermistor
  • External Fan Control Circuit, 1 - 24V, 500mA (max)
  • Pilot Laser Anode, vs. Ground: (5V, 150 mA)
  • Laser-On External LED Indicator: 5mA Output
  • Photodiode Cathode Input, vs. Gnd
USER INTERFACE and Connectors
  • Front Panel: Alphanumeric LCD
  • RS232 Standard
  • USB Optional: $95.00 (Option SVC-USB)
  • LabView Drivers Included
  • Peltier Connector: SubD-15, Female
  • Laser Connector: SubD-5W5, Female
  • RS232 Connector: SubD-9, Female
  • Safety Interlock: Jack Connector, Stereo 3.5mm
DIMENSIONS AND power INPUT
  • Power Input: Universal 100V ~ 240 VAC, 50/60 Hz
  • Dimensions: 89 mm (H) x 482 mm (W) x 266 mm (L)
  • Chassis Height: 2U (Standard Rack-Mount Units)

Product Overview:

70 Amp Laser Diode Current Source with 336 Watt TEC Controller

The LDC-296 can drive full CW power up to 70 Amps, and the integrated function generator can be programmed to generate QCW pulses from 25 microseconds to CW. The QCW pulse mode feature is capable of delivering continuous pulses, single pulses, and pulse bursts which are internally or externally triggered.

Customized Protection for High Power Laser Bars and Arrays
These current sources feature multiple levels of built-in laser diode protection which have been optimized for bars and arrays. One of the unique features is a user programmable soft-start ramp of the bias current to the device under test. The factory sets the ramp time to 300 milliseconds as a default, but the user can adjust this time period from 1 millisecond up to 10's of seconds. This current ramp up and down function is designed to protect the laser from thermal shock during power up and down sequences.

The LDC-296 also offers features such as current limit, a brown-out and black-out power surge clamp, AC line filters, and a fast response to shunt the current in the event of an open circuit. There is an interlock safety connection as well as a front panel Emergency-Stop kill switch to ensure the laser is operated only when the user has determined it is safe to do so.

High Power Thermoelectric Cooler Features

The LDC-296 includes a powerful 336 watt bipolar-output TEC controller, with thoughtfully designed safety features to protect your laser investment.
  • Output to drive an external cooling fan, capable of supplying up to 500 mA at 24 V.
  • Laser Temperature limits are user-programmed via the TEC controller will switch off the laser current if the temperature falls outside the limits.
  • High Speed Precision PID TEC Control Loop for Fast Temperature Settling and Milli-Degree Stability.

  • Controller Power Interface

    The LDC-296 utilizes high current DSUB-5W5 style connector on the rear panel for the laser.

    A 15-pin D-sub connector is included for the TEC connections and ancillary control functions, including external photodiode measurement, Laser-On Indicator LED, temperature sensor input, and an external cooling fan control.

    Laser Driver Control User Interface

    The LDC-296 front-panel controls provide fast and simple setup, and an RS232 interface with LabView drivers is included standard. The LabView GUI makes set-up and control of the system fast and simple. An optional USB digital interface is available; inquire for details on ordering the USB control option.
